/* LESS Document */
@charset "utf-8";
* {
	margin: 0;
	padding: 0;
	list-style: none;
}
body{font-family: "微软雅黑";}
.fl {
	float: left;
}
.fr {
	float: right;
}
article, aside, dialog, footer, header, section, footer, nav, figure, menu {
	display: block;
}
a {
	text-decoration: none;
}
img {
	border: none;
	vertical-align: middle;
}
table {
	border-collapse: collapse;
}
fl {
	float: left;
}
.fr {
	float: right;
}
.cf {
	clear: both;
}
.clearfix {
	zoom: 1;
}
.clearfix::after {
 content: "";
 display: block;
 height: 0;
 line-height: 0;
 visibility: hidden;
 clear: both;
}
html {
	font-size:100%;
}
.mainBox {
	min-width: 320px;
	max-width: 750px;
	
	margin: 0 auto;
	width: 100%;
	overflow: hidden;
}

body{
		background: #fff;
		}
		.ifr {
	background: url(images/beijing1.jpg) top,#222;
	padding-bottom: 0.6rem;
	background-size: 7.5rem 8.14rem;
	}
		.wth-1{width: 6.4rem;margin: auto;}

		.daaress_wrap {
			width: 6.4rem;
			margin: 0 auto;
		}

		.dishi {
			text-align: center;
			font: 0.15rem/0.3rem "Microsoft YaHei";
			margin: auto;
			font-weight: bold;
			margin-bottom: 0.45rem;
		}

		.dishi li {
			border: solid 0.01rem #4f4d4d;
			float: left;
			list-style-type: none;
			width: 0.85rem;
			height: 0.55rem;
			margin-right: 0.04rem;
			cursor: pointer;
			margin-bottom: 0.05rem;
		}
		.dishi li a{font-size: 0.22rem; color: #333; text-align: center; width: 0.73rem; height: 0.4rem; line-height: 0.4rem; display: block; margin: auto; margin-top: 0.08rem; background: #eee; transition: 0.4s; font-weight: normal;}
		.dishi li a.kenav {
			background: #ff0000;
			color: #fff;
		}

		.dishi li a:hover {
			background: #ff0000;
			color: #fff;
		}
		.my_table{margin-bottom: 0.1rem;}
		
		.dizhi_wrap{width: 100%;}
		
		.wrrap_left {
			font: 0.22rem/0.2rem "Microsoft YaHei";
		}

		.wrrap_left li {
		display: inline-block;
    height: 0.48rem;
    color: #eee;
    padding: 0px 0.05rem;
    margin: 0.05rem 0.04rem;
    border-radius: 0.04rem;
    cursor: pointer;
    line-height: 0.48rem;
    border: 0.01rem solid #eee;
			transition: 0.3s;
		}

		.wrrap_left li.active {
			background: #f00;
			color: #fff;
			
		}

		.wrap_right {
			font: 0.22rem/0.25rem "Microsoft YaHei";
			color: #fff;
			float: left;
			width: 100%;
			font-weight: normal;
			
		}
		
		.wrap_right p {
			font: 0.14rem/0.25rem "Microsoft YaHei";
		}
		
		.xbc_address{width: 100%;
    height: 0.77rem;
    background: url(../images/dizhi-sj.png) no-repeat 0rem;
    background-size: 5.27rem 0.77rem;
    padding-left: 0.38rem;
    margin-bottom: 0.06rem;
    line-height: 0.32rem;
    padding-bottom: 0.1rem;}
		.xbc_phone{width: 100%; height: 0.37rem; background: url(../images/dianhua-sj.png) no-repeat; padding-left: 0.38rem; margin-bottom: 0.03rem; background-size: 0.28rem 0.28rem;}
		
		.di-right{float: right;
    width: 2.43rem;
    height: 1.61rem;
    border: 1px solid #494848;
    padding-left: 0.25rem;}
		.di-right img{width: 1.53rem; height: 0.34rem; margin-top: 0.18rem;}
		.di-right p{font-size: 0.14rem;
    color: #fff;
    line-height: 0.28rem;
    padding-top: 0.05rem;}
		.di-right p span{font-size: 0.3rem; color: #ff0000; font-weight: bold;}
		
		
		.biaot {
	font-size: 0.36rem;
    font-weight: bold;
    margin: auto;
    margin-bottom: 0.22rem;
    padding-top: 0.35rem;
    font-family: "Microsoft YaHei";
    color: #fff;
    text-align: center;
		}
	.biao-h2{font-size: 0.24rem;
    color: #ff0000;
    text-align: center;
    font-weight: bold;
    margin-bottom: 0.2rem;}

	.di-3{width: 100%; background: #222; height: 0.9rem;}
	.di-3-1{width: 100%; margin: auto;}
	.di-3-1 p{font-size: 0.2rem; color: #999; text-align: center; line-height:0.24rem;}







